Diffusion model for the oxidation of zirconium at 573 and 623 K

Description

The diffusion model presented is able to describe the parabolic and cubic behavior of the pretransition oxidation kinetics of polycrystalline zirconium in dry oxygen during isothermal oxidation treatments at 573 and 623 K. The model considers that the dynamic process of crystallization and recrystallization during oxidation modifies the oxygen diffusion coefficient, by decreasing the number of short circuit paths in the oxide.
